THE CANADIAN MAIL.
The C.P.R. str. Empress of Japan arrived Shanghai at 1 am, on the 4th instant, and left again at 10 p.m. same day for Hongkong, where she is due to arrive at 6 am. to-morrow.
THE AMREIÇAN MAIL. The T.K.K. str. Chiyo Maru sailed from Yokohana on the 3rd inst, and is due to arrive at Hongkong on the 15th inst.
THE AUSTRALIAN MAIL. The E, & A. sir. Aldenham left Sydney on the 25th ultimo in Queensland Ports, Port Darwin, Timor and Manila.
The LG.M. str. Coblens left Sydney on Thursday, the 23rt. ult, at noon, and may be expected here on or about Friday, the 15th inst
The ON. Co.'s' str. Olangska loft Sydney on the 25th ult., and le due here on the 18th inst
THE INDIAN, MAIL.
The Indo-China str. Lasang, left Caloutta for this port via the Straits on the 30th ultimo, and may be expected here on or about the 16th instant.

NOTICES TO CONSIGNEES
NOTICE TO. CONSIGNEES.
THE P. & O. S. N. Co.'s Steamer
HIMALAYA
FROM BOMBAY, COLOMBO "AND"
STRAITS.
Consignoes of. Cargo by the above-named. vessel are hereby informed at their Goods are being landed and placed at THEIR RICK in the Hongkong and Kowloon Wharf and Godown Company's Godowns at Kowlcón, where each consignment, will be sorted out Mark by Mark and delivery can be obtained as soon as the Goods are landed.
This vessel brings on Cargo
From London, &o; ex ss...
...
Chiun
From Australia, ex Le, “Marmora. From Calenttu, ox 8.8. "Nubia." From Persian Gulf, ex B. I. B. N. and
B. & P. S. N. Co.'s Steamers. Optional Goods will be landed here unlaw instructions are given to the contrary withim 6 hours.
Goods not cleared by the 6th Oct., at 4 P.Mg will be subject to rent.
No Fire Insurance will be effected by 'me- in any case whatever.
Damaged packages must be left in the Go downs for qramination by the Consigneo's and the Company's representative at an appointed | hour. All claims must be presented within ten days of the steamer's arrival here, after which date they cannot be recognised. No claims will be admitted after the Goods have left the Godowns.
